Transport House

Transport House
Late 1950s socialist realism meets post-war Soviet art at the NI HQ of the Transport & General Workers Union (TGWU). The striking façade features a huge mural depicting giant marching men, an airplane and a ship - each representing Belfast's engineering heyday. The TGWU plans to vacate this listed building so don't be surprised if it eventually becomes yet another achingly fashionable designer bar. Meanwhile, it could do with a good clean.
